Dynamic heat exchanger (1) comprises a drive shaft (4) drivable by a drive, and mixing tools (5) which are connected to the drive shaft, for mixing the confectionery mass during its passage through the heat exchanger, an input (8), through which the confectionery mass is introducible into the heat exchanger, an output (9), through which the confectionery mass processed in terms of temperature, exits from the heat exchanger, a container, into which a cleaning composition is fillable, a first conduit, which connects the container to the input, and a pump for conveying the cleaning composition. Dynamic heat exchanger (1) comprises (a) a drive shaft (4) drivable by a drive, and mixing tools (5), which are connected to the drive shaft, for mixing confectionery mass during its passage through the heat exchanger, (b) an input (8), through which the confectionery mass is introducible into the heat exchanger, (c) an output (9), through which the confectionery mass processed in terms of temperature, can exit from the heat exchanger, (d) a container, into which a cleaning composition is fillable, (e) a first conduit which connects the container to the input, thus the cleaning composition is conveyable by a first conveying direction from the input towards the output by the heat exchanger, (f) a second conduit, which connects the container to the output in such a manner that the cleaning composition is conveyable in a second conveying direction, from the output towards the input by the heat exchanger, and (g) a pump for conveying the cleaning composition by the heat exchanger, where the pump is designed and arranged in such a manner that the cleaning composition with at least double the volume flow as compared to the volume flow of the confectionery mass, is conveyable by the heat exchanger. Independent claims are also included for: (1) a cleaning device for cleaning the above dynamic heat exchanger (2) cleaning the above dynamic heat exchanger comprising (i) charging a cleaning